What is being bought
The Service Provider will:
1. Manage an online professional learning platform and programme for 1500 learners which will build capacity for participants across the wider education workforce to develop skills to facilitate coaching conversations.
2. Manage a support and supervision programme of regular monthly online connecting with experts sessions for learners on the programme who are engaging in ongoing peer to peer conversations.
3. Provide and facilitate 1:1 peer to peer coaching matching service which is a mandatory part of the online learning programme.
4. Build awareness and understanding of the programme with:
-CLPL (Career Long Professional leads) leads in both RICs (Regional Improvement Collaboratives) and Local Authorities with the view to building a sustainable approach for participants beyond this level of PLL so linking to local opportunities for further development in coaching.
-Support development officer in building an awareness of the programme across ES to build sustainability
